Elioenai

Meaning: toward him are mine eyes; or to him are my fountains · Male · 1 cross reference

This Elioenai entry refers to a Benjaminite descendant, son of Becher, not to the post-exilic or Simeonite figures of the same name. He belongs to the internal genealogy of the tribe of Benjamin. First appears in 1 Chr 7:8.1
